Understanding 60 mm Nail Guns
A 60 mm nail gun is designed to accommodate and drive nails up to 60 mm in length, making it suitable for heavy-duty fastening tasks that require robust and secure connections. These nail guns are commonly utilized in construction projects involving thick lumber, framing, and other applications that demand strong and reliable fastening.
Key Technical Features
-
High Power Output: 60 mm nail guns are engineered with powerful motors and robust driving mechanisms, enabling them to penetrate dense materials with ease and precision.
-
Large Magazine Capacity: Equipped with a substantial magazine, these nail guns can hold a significant number of nails, reducing the need for frequent reloading and enhancing overall productivity on job sites.
-
Adjustable Depth Control: Most 60 mm nail guns come with a depth control feature, allowing users to adjust the depth of the nails to ensure proper and consistent nail placement, preventing surface damage and overdriving.
-
Sequential and Contact Firing Modes: These nail guns often offer the option of sequential or contact firing modes, providing users with the flexibility to choose the most suitable firing method based on the specific requirements of the project at hand.
Uses of 60 mm Nail Guns
-
Framing Construction: 60 mm nail guns are commonly employed in framing construction projects, facilitating the secure and efficient fastening of heavy lumber and structural components.
-
Roofing Installation: These nail guns are instrumental in roofing projects, allowing for the precise and reliable installation of roofing materials, such as shingles and sheathing.
-
Deck Building: Due to their ability to drive long and sturdy nails, 60 mm nail guns are frequently utilized in deck building, ensuring the robust assembly of deck boards and framing components.
